Output c8434d6f61e14b7111ec028fdbcff089c21a5a33aebf48a530b2c6ba290a905f:8

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99edbd574f0f0d8b652ee35b83f313c1efbe43cb OP_EQUAL
address
3Fiv7LCE89pcTWZSbECFwGZ8DjJUC7qac4
transaction
c8434d6f61e14b7111ec028fdbcff089c21a5a33aebf48a530b2c6ba290a905f
spent
true